  • Patent number: 10646640
    Abstract: The package for a pharmaceutical product includes a syringe and an electronic tag for obtaining information relating to the integrity of the product as assessed from an exposure of said product to physical or environmental conditions during a time span. The tag is attached at or to a constituent of the syringe; or at least a portion of the tag is integrated in a constituent of the syringe. The tag includes an electronics unit having a control unit, a sensor unit having at least one sensor for monitoring the physical or environmental conditions, a display unit having a display for displaying data relating to the integrity referred to as status data and a switch. The control unit is structured and configured for effecting that the display unit displays the status data in reaction to an operation of the switch.

  • Publication number: 20130262031
    Abstract: The method for obtaining information relating to the integrity of an article (2) as assessed from an exposure of said article to physical or environmental conditions during a time span comprises the steps of b) subsequently obtaining a first to an N-th data point, each of said N data points representative of a value related to said physical or environmental conditions obtained by subsequently sensing said physical or environmental conditions a first to an N-th time; c) discarding a portion of said N data points; d) creating a data set (DS) comprising said N data points with the exception of said discarded data points.

  • Publication number: 20130082056
    Abstract: The container (1) which can be sealed in a tamper-proof manner by a seal assurance means (5) has an outwardly projecting opening edge (2) and connected to the opening edge with sealing contact a cover (3) which is connected to the container (1) by the seal assurance means (5) in such a manner that non-destructive release is impossible. The seal assurance means (5) is formed on one side by a retaining ring (6) which encircles the container (1) below its opening edge (2) and on the other side by a cover part (7) which covers over the cover (3) of the container (1) at least partially. The retaining ring (6) is hingedly connected to the cover part (7) of the seal assurance means and at at least one area across the container and opposite the hinge connection (8, 9) there are, mutually engaging in such a manner that non-destructive release is impossible, locking means (10-13) which interlock the retaining ring (6) and the cover part (7) of the seal assurance means (5).
